Git 项目提交代码及一些常用命令
Posted yangsg
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了Git 项目提交代码及一些常用命令相关的知识,希望对你有一定的参考价值。
在dev_ysg分支 :
git add . //把项目添加到仓库
git commit -m "test" // 提交加注释
git push //推到dev_ysg分支上去
git checkout dev //切换到dev分支
在dev分支提交的: git pull //拉取一下代码,在多人开发中 要随时更新dev分支的代码 防止冲突 保证修改的是最新的版本 git pull orgin dev // 多加一步 如果没有拉取到 加个orgin 目标 git merge dev_ysg // 把我dev_ysg分支的代码 合到dev分支 git push //推到dev分支
git status //命令查看结果 主要看提交的状态 是成功还是失败的
git log //查看git提交历史 以便确定要回退到哪个版本
git reset //回退版本 在Git中HEAD表示当前版本,上一个版本是HEAD^,上上一个版本就是HEAD^^,往上100个版本写成HEAD~100。
git reset --hard HEAD~1 //回退上一版本
注:回退版本 可以先看git log 的版本号 之后复制版本号 然后 git reset -head 版本号 回退时记得备份代码以免失误
git branch workspace //创建一个分支
git chekcout –b workspace //创建workspace分支并切换到workspace
git branch –d workspace //合并完成后,没有出现冲突,删除workspace分支
git remote show origin //查看远程仓库的信息
----------->>> 待续 先到这 后面有再加进来
以上是关于Git 项目提交代码及一些常用命令的主要内容,如果未能解决你的问题,请参考以下文章